WebSep 20, 2024 · PRI-G (Best Fuel Treatment For Generators) The weakest link in these generators is the fuel which often sits unused or not rotated for many many months or longer. The problem is, the generator may become ‘gummed up’ or won’t run due to old fuel sitting in the tank, lines, fuel filter, carburetor, and even your fuel cans. WebNov 8, 2024 · If you’ve dodged the bullet on phase separation (and that would be a big if when the fuel is from last year), then you’d just need to make sure the gasoline hasn't darkened and stratified. If the color is off, that means the gasoline has oxidized and is forming gums, varnishes and deposits in the fuel.
